Guinea-Bissau Creole[edit]

Etymology[edit]

From Portuguese esposa. Cognate with Kabuverdianu poza.

Noun[edit]

spoza

  1. wife

Polish[edit]

Etymology[edit]

Univerbation of z +‎ poza.

Pronunciation[edit]

  • IPA(key): /ˈspɔ.za/
  • (file)
  • Rhymes: -ɔza
  • Syllabification: spo‧za

Preposition[edit]

spoza + genitive

  1. from behind
    Synonym: zza
  2. from beyond
  3. from outside
    Synonym: zza
